http://www.opb.org/news/article/murderer-sentenced-to-life/

After Moji Tholl’s family members spoke, Lane County Circuit Judge Karsten Rasmussen sentenced Robert Charles Baimbridge to life in prison with the chance for parole after 25 years. He also set a 5½-year term for arson that will run at the same time as the murder sentence...

After Wednesday’s sentencing, Deputy District Attorney Robert Lane said it appeared that Baimbridge had gone to the house late the night before or early that morning and laid in wait for Tholl. Lane said that after Tholl arrived, there was an argument, and Baimbridge beat Tholl in the head with a hammer and slammed his head against something, killing him.

Baimbridge left the house at some point and returned later in the day with charcoal lighter fluid. He spread the fluid around the house, set it on fire and left, Lane said.
